In this physics video, we first derive the two wave equations for an electromagnetic wave (that is for the E and B field components) in charge-free and current-free space.

After that, we will look at where the speed of light is hidden in the electromagnetic wave equation. Afterwards, we will write out the wave equation to understand its structure better.

At the end, we use the first and second Maxwell equations, and a planes wave to derive that the B and E field vectors must be perpendicular to the direction of propagation, i.e. perpendicular to the wave vector. And in the end we use Maxwell's third and fourth equations to derive that the E and B field vectors of an electromagnetic plane wave are perpendicular to each other at any time and at any location.
